The Mercer Culinary Birch Wood Saya Cover is a premium blade protector designed for 10" chef and 240mm Gyuto knives. Made from moisture-resistant birch wood free of discoloring resins, it features dual saya pins for a secure fit and is compatible with multiple Mercer knife lines. Ideal for professional chefs and serious home cooks, it offers durable, easy-to-maintain protection that preserves blade integrity during storage and travel.

Wood is not treated, so if it gets damp, it will be moldy. The retaining pin is also too short to reach the other hole. It is also not tapered, so it's difficult to pull it out (had the pin be longer, at least I can push from the other hole to remove the pin). Need to oil the wood myself and modified the retaining pin for it to be usable.
